Cabinet: More Pfizer vaccines as vaccination numbers rise

Posted: Thursday, October 14, 2021. 2:02 pm CST.

By Aaron Humes: At a meeting this week, Cabinet was updated on the status of vaccinations and the number of vaccines available in Belize.   

An additional 53,000 Pfizer vaccines will be arriving shortly via the United States of America through the Caribbean Public Health Agency (CARPHA) initiative. This joins the already more than quarter-million vaccine doses in stock including Pfizer, AstraZeneca,  and Johnson & Johnson. 

As of Tuesday, 201,952 persons or 46.9 percent of the total population had received at least one dose of the vaccine, and 153,982 or 35.8 percent had been fully vaccinated.  

Of the youth population between the ages of 12 to 17 years of age, 26,862 or 46 percent had received at least one dose of the vaccine, and 16,846 or 29 percent had been fully vaccinated.  

Cabinet continues to strongly urge the public to wear masks, maintain physical distance, wash hands regularly, and for those not fully vaccinated to get vaccinated as soon as possible. Vaccinations save lives.
